Leonid Novikov (born 10 January 1984) is a Russian orienteering competitor. He won a gold medal in the middle distance at the 2013 World Orienteering Championships.[1] and a silver medal in the long distance at the 2017 world championships.

He was born in Belgorod and represents the club Spartak.[2] Leonid is the younger brother of fellow orienteer Valentin Novikov.
